Four things that decide whether a quote sign works
None of them are the wording itself.
How much text actually fits
The smallest letter we can build is 5 cm, about 2 inches, because a 6 mm tube needs that much height to hold a letterform without the strokes closing up. That floor, not legibility, is what limits a long quote. A short phrase sits comfortably on a 60 cm sign; a full sentence at the same width would drop below 5 cm per letter, so it has to get wider or get stacked.
One line or stacked changes the price
Price follows how many lines your words occupy, not how many letters you typed. The same sentence on one long line and the same sentence stacked into three are different builds with different prices. Stacking usually costs more but fits a normal wall; a single line reads better but needs the width to carry it.
Pick a font that survives being bent
Every letter is a bent tube, so very thin strokes and tight serifs do not translate. Script fonts work beautifully because the tube follows the handwriting naturally. Condensed and hairline fonts are where a quote loses its shape. We will tell you before drawing if the font you picked will not hold up at your size.
